PLC may stand for:
In technology:
- Packet Loss Concealment, a technique to mask the effects of missing packets in VoIP communications
- Power line communication, including broadband PLC modes
- Programmable logic controller, a small special-purpose computer used to automate machines
- Product life cycle, the succession of stages a product goes through
- Public limited company, in UK or Ireland, a type of limited company whose shares may be sold to the public
- Pityriasis lichenoides chronica, the chronic version of the Pityriasis lichenoides et varioliformis acuta
- Phospholipase C, a class of Phospholipase
- Palestinian Legislative Council, law-making body of the Palestinian Authority
- Parti Libéral du Canada, the French name of the Liberal Party of Canada
- Partido Liberal Constitucionalista, the Spanish name of the Constitutional Liberal Party of Nicaragua
- Prague linguistic circle, an influentual school of linguistic thought
- Phonetic loan character, an etymologic category of Chinese characters
- Polish-Lithuanian Commonwealth (1569-1795), a federal monarchic republic formed by Poland and the Lithuania
- Platoon Leaders Class, the United States Marine Corps training program for Marine Officer Candidates
- Presbyterian Ladies' College or Pymble Ladies' College, the names of several independent girls' schools in Australia
- Psycho le Cemu, a Japanese visual kei rock band
- Patrol Leaders' Council, the leadership body in a Boy Scout Troop
